We will continue to explore what it means to be “On Duty” in this presentation. We will take a deeper dive into what we believe keeps our students, staff, and families safe. We will continue the conversation about recognizing warning signs of students in crisis, the critical need for mental health supports and the importance of training our students as well as staff. Along with that, we will introduce you to ‘Insider References’…something you may never have thought about before now. We Are All On Duty.

Do people perform better when they feel safe? Using data from the DCJS School Survey of Climate and Working Conditions and Virginia Department of Education Standards of Learning Test Results, this presentation demonstrates an observable relationship between the perceptions of safety reported by students, classroom instructors, and staff in Virginia schools and the academic performance of students at those schools.
